Seasonal changes in Antarctic ice sheet flow dynamics detected for the first time

The European Space Agency reports

Certain estimates of Antarctica’s total contribution to sea-level rise may be over, or even underestimated, after researchers detected a previously unknown source of ice loss variability. In a new paper published in The Cryosphere, researchers using Copernicus Sentinel-1 data, found that glaciers feeding the George VI Ice Shelf speed up by approximately 15% during the Antarctic summer. This is the first time that such seasonal cycles have been detected on land ice flowing into ice shelves in Antarctica.
